Essential Components of Home Automation Setup
When planning your connected home technology, it's important to understand the various components involved:
- Central Hub: The main processor that coordinates all your smart home devices integration
- Network Infrastructure: Includes structured cabling systems that support both wired and wireless connections
- Smart Devices: Security cameras and other IoT home solutions that communicate through your network
- Backup Systems: Battery backups and redundant connections ensure continuity during outages
- Professional Installation: Expert professional integration ensures optimal performance and reliability

Maximizing Your Network Performance
The success of your IoT home solutions depends heavily on bandwidth website availability. A comprehensive guide to smart home connectivity can help you understand why high-speed internet is non-negotiable for modern automation systems.
Wireless home connectivity has revolutionized how we approach home automation infrastructure. Rather than relying on a single router, modern connected home technology utilize multiple access points to ensure consistent connectivity throughout your property.
When implementing home automation installation, consider these optimization strategies:
- Conduct a site survey to identify potential dead zones
- Utilize professional-grade infrastructure for critical connections
- Implement distributed systems for backup connectivity
- Regular performance monitoring ensures ongoing reliability

Frequently Asked Questions
What internet speed do I need for smart home connectivity?
Most smart home devices require at least 25 Mbps download speed, though 100 Mbps or higher is recommended for households with multiple connected systems.
